California Cost Report

Miniature Schnauzer

13-year lifetime cost estimate for a Miniature Schnauzer in California, adjusted for local vet costs and insurance rates.

$24,337 – $63,076

13-year lifetime cost in California

$3,528 First year
$2,655 Each year after
$42,499 Lifetime avg

Annual cost breakdown

Where your money goes each year as a Miniature Schnauzer owner in California.

Food $360–$780
Routine Vet Care $313–$688
Grooming $300–$650
Supplies & Gear $100–$280
Boarding & Pet Sitting $280–$650
Pet Insurance $312–$779

Frequently asked questions

How much does a Miniature Schnauzer cost in California?

A Miniature Schnauzer in California costs between $24,337 and $63,076 over its lifetime. The first year averages $3,528, and ongoing annual costs average $2,655.

What is the annual cost of owning a Miniature Schnauzer in California?

Annual costs for a Miniature Schnauzer in California average $2,655 after the first year. This includes food, routine veterinary care, grooming, supplies, and insurance premiums.
